Relationship Between Serum PGRN Protein And The Cognition Of Dementia Patients

Objective(s):With the gradual increase of the elderly population in our country,Alzheimer' s disease,as a kind of central nervous system degenerative disease,has became a hot topic in the world.Alzheimer's disease is a common type of senile dementia,with progressive memory loss,cognitive decline,mental and behavioral abnormality were the main clinical manifestations of the daily life of the elderly has brought serious damage,so the early identification,early diagnosis and intervention is particularly important for patients with dementia.In recent years there have been some reports that progranulin(Progranulin,PGRN)was associated with frontotemporal dementia,Alzheimer's disease,breast cancer,multiple sclerosis,systemic lupus erythematosus and other diseases,However,there is little study on the effect of the protein on Alzheimer's disease.According to the previous studies,some of the PGRN mechanism and the pathogenesis of Alzheimer's disease and vascular dementia,and PGRN can cross the blood-brain barrier,expressed in peripheral blood.Some research found that PGRN may participate in the pathogenesis of VD and AD,so we measured the serum in patients with several types of dementia PGRN protein concentration,and measured the MMSE and other related to cognitive scales to explore the correlation between the two.Methods:We selected 11 cases of Alzheimer's disease patients,20 cases of vascular dementia patients,24 cases of mixed dementia patients and 55 cases were matched by age and sex,using ELISA to determine the concentration of serum PGRN protein level by MMSE(Mini-mental state examination),ADAS-cog(Alzheimer's disease assessment scale cognitive section),ability of daily life(Activity of daily living,ADL)scale were used to assess the cognitive and memory of patients with dementia,using SPSS22.0 software package for general statistical analysis of statistical date and all inventory date using analysis of variance comparing four groups of rating scale and four groups of PGRN serum protein concentration difference,after inspection by using LSD-t method compared two further.The four groups of serum PGRN protein concentrations and ADAS scores,ADL scores,the detailed rules for the MMSE score,to conform to the normal distribution of date using Pearson correlation analysis,the date which does not meet the normal distribution of date Spearson method is analyzed.P<0.05 was considered statistically significant.Results:1.MMSE scale,ADL scale and ADAS between group and control group,the ADAS-cog rating scale,concentration of serum PGRN pairwise comparison,the team scale total score with the control(P<0.05),two scale scores between the two is found after the team each group:P were greater than 0.05,the team with the control group scale total score:P values are less than 0.05.AD group serum PGRN protein concentration(13.69±1.99)ng/ml,VD serum PGRN protein concentration is(19.39±1.34)ng/ml,MD serum PGRN protein concentration is(18.38±1.05)ng/ml,the control serum PGRN protein concentration is(20.39±1.69)ng/ml.2.The difference was statistically significant compared with the control serum PGRN protein concentration(F=59.36,P<0.01).The difference was statistically significant,comparing two further,[(MD group)vs(AD group)](P=0.000),[(VD group)vs(MD group)](P<0.05),[(VD group)vs(MD group)](P<0.05),[(control group)vs(VD group)](P<0.05).3.Team serum PGRN protein and MMSE,ADL,ADAS-cog scale score and total score of groups,P were greater than 0.05,further explore diverse research serum PGRN protein concentration and scale groupings,and the correlation between the total score,all P>0.05,but the AD group of MMSE scale of immediate recall a(P<0.05,r=0.037),the difference was statistically significant.Conclusion(s):1.There was no significant correlation between the scale scores of the groups,and the group's cognitive scale scores and serum PGRN concentrations were significantly lower than those in the control group.2.Serum concentration of PGRN:AD group<MD group<VD group<control group,serum PGRN protein may be involved in AD,VD,MD.3.The research team's serum PGRN protein was unrelated to MMSE,ADL,ADAS-cog scale ratings,but may be associated with an immediste recall of an AD patient.
